Peter specialises in intellectual property and advertising law and has over 25 years' experience in protecting, maintaining and enforcing his clients' intellectual property rights and advising on and defending their advertising claims.

Whether it is advising on the results of a trade mark search or negotiating the resolution of an ACCC investigation concerning a marketing claim, Peter applies his extensive knowledge and experience of the relevant legal issues in a pragmatic context consistently providing his clients with practical and result-orientated advice and solutions.

Peter is also a registered trade mark attorney and has a particular interest and depth of experience in trade marks and copyright. Peter manages the intellectual property portfolios of many global organisations as well as conducting intellectual property due diligence audits and drafting and negotiating complex intellectual property licences and assignments.

In addition to his transactional and advice based work, Peter is an experienced intellectual property and consumer protection litigator and regularly appears in the Federal Court in relation to intellectual property disputes or competitor complaints concerning the Australian Consumer Law. He is experienced in dealing and negotiating with the ACCC on behalf of large multinationals concerning consumer protection issues as well as industry based complaints panels such as Ad Standards' Community Panel and the Industry Jury. He has also sat as a panel member on and chaired the Industry Jury.

Peter regularly advises on and drafts the terms and conditions for a range of marketing and promotional devices, such as trade promotion lotteries and games of skill, cash back offers, discount offers and loyalty programs. Peter understands online and digital marketing and regularly provides advice in respect of privacy and spam issues, behavioural advertising, use and transfer of data and electronic direct marketing. He also regularly advises on and drafts website development agreements, website terms of use, privacy and spam policies and digital marketing agreements.
